Précédent   Forum du club des développeurs et IT Pro > Bases de données > Oracle > Outils
Outils Forum d'entraide sur les outils pour Oracle
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se
 
Outils de la discussion
Publicité
'
Vieux 24/02/2012, 02h49   #1
villegente
Invité régulier
 
Inscription : mai 2006
Messages : 76
Détails du profil
Informations forums :
Inscription : mai 2006
Messages : 76
Points : 6
Points : 6
Par défaut Oracle Active Directory SSO

Bonjour,

Je travail pour une société d'environ 150 utilisateurs. Nous utilisons Oracle 11g, APEX 4 et Active Directory.
J'aimerais faire en sorte que les informations de mes utilisateurs (nom, login, ...) soient transmise automatiquement lorsqu'ils se connectent à APEX afin qu'ils soient authentifié sans saisir leur mot de passe.

Le solutions Oracle sont assez coûteuses. Connaissez vous des solutions gratuite ou peu onéreuses permettant de faire cela ?

Merci,
villegente est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 28/02/2012, 02h21   #2
villegente
Invité régulier
 
Inscription : mai 2006
Messages : 76
Détails du profil
Informations forums :
Inscription : mai 2006
Messages : 76
Points : 6
Points : 6
Il semble qu'il soit possible d'utiliser les variables "HTTP Header" pour se connecter à APEX. Savez-vous comment définir la variable "REMOTE_USER" (j'utilise actuellement le serveur Oracle XML DB) ?

Bonne Journée,
villegente est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 29/02/2012, 13h32   #3
Bluedeep
Expert Confirmé Sénior
 
Homme François
Chef de projet NTIC
Inscription : janvier 2007
Messages : 6 555
Détails du profil
Informations personnelles :
Nom : Homme François
Âge : 52
Localisation : France

Informations professionnelles :
Activité : Chef de projet NTIC

Informations forums :
Inscription : janvier 2007
Messages : 6 555
Points : 13 938
Points : 13 938
Citation:
Envoyé par villegente Voir le message
Bonjour,

Je travail pour une société d'environ 150 utilisateurs. Nous utilisons Oracle 11g, APEX 4 et Active Directory.
J'aimerais faire en sorte que les informations de mes utilisateurs (nom, login, ...) soient transmise automatiquement lorsqu'ils se connectent à APEX afin qu'ils soient authentifié sans saisir leur mot de passe.
L'utilisation du SSO est standard avec APEX; donc tu peux très bien faire un contrôle sur REMOTE_USER (si serveur d'application Apache) ou LOGON_USER (si IIS).

Ensuite, tu peux utiliser en PL/SQL l'API d'accés à LDAP pour obtenir les infos dont tu as besoin.
__________________

Je ne réponds pas aux questions techniques par MP ! Le forum est là pour ça...


Une réponse vous a aidé ? utiliser le bouton

"L’ennui dans ce monde, c’est que les idiots sont sûrs d’eux et les gens sensés pleins de doutes". B. Russel
Bluedeep est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 29/02/2012, 22h16   #4
villegente
Invité régulier
 
Inscription : mai 2006
Messages : 76
Détails du profil
Informations forums :
Inscription : mai 2006
Messages : 76
Points : 6
Points : 6
Citation:
Envoyé par Bluedeep Voir le message
L'utilisation du SSO est standard avec APEX; donc tu peux très bien faire un contrôle sur REMOTE_USER (si serveur d'application Apache) ou LOGON_USER (si IIS).
...
Justement, nous accédons à APEX directement et via l'accès basic (XML DB). Y'a t-il moyen de renseigner le remote_user avec ce serveur ?
villegente est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 29/02/2012, 22h49   #5
Bluedeep
Expert Confirmé Sénior
 
Homme François
Chef de projet NTIC
Inscription : janvier 2007
Messages : 6 555
Détails du profil
Informations personnelles :
Nom : Homme François
Âge : 52
Localisation : France

Informations professionnelles :
Activité : Chef de projet NTIC

Informations forums :
Inscription : janvier 2007
Messages : 6 555
Points : 13 938
Points : 13 938
Citation:
Envoyé par villegente Voir le message
Justement, nous accédons à APEX directement et via l'accès basic (XML DB). Y'a t-il moyen de renseigner le remote_user avec ce serveur ?
Je savais que une plateforme APEX 2-Tiers était utilisable mais je n'ai jamais testé une telle solution (à vrai dire je découvre APEX).

Néanmoins il me semble que Oracle peut être considérer pour utiliser le SSO mais c'est en dehors du champs de mes connaissances.
__________________

Je ne réponds pas aux questions techniques par MP ! Le forum est là pour ça...


Une réponse vous a aidé ? utiliser le bouton

"L’ennui dans ce monde, c’est que les idiots sont sûrs d’eux et les gens sensés pleins de doutes". B. Russel
Bluedeep est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 01/03/2012, 23h02   #6
salim11
Rédacteur
 
Homme Salim
Développeur et DBA Oracle
Inscription : octobre 2006
Messages : 876
Détails du profil
Informations personnelles :
Nom : Homme Salim
Localisation : Canada

Informations professionnelles :
Activité : Développeur et DBA Oracle

Informations forums :
Inscription : octobre 2006
Messages : 876
Points : 1 165
Points : 1 165
Salut,

Voici un site intéressant:

http://onlineappsdba.com/index.php/category/apex/

Cordialement Salim.
__________________
Publications: http://schelabi.developpez.com/
salim11 est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se
Outils de la discussion

Navigation rapide


Fuseau horaire GMT +2. Il est actuellement 10h26.


 
 
 
 
Partenaires

Hébergement Web